Lionel Messi presented his eighth Ballon d'Or to the Inter Miami fans.
Lionel Messi presenting his Ballon d'Or to the Inter Miami fans. (Via GOAL)
Lionel Messi, the 8-time Ballon d’Or winner, and World Cup champion is no stranger to presenting his trophies in front of a crowd. The Argentine triumphed over Erling Haaland and Kylian Mbappe in the 2023 Ballon d’Or voting. After securing a historical and record eighth, Lionel Messi’s club, Inter Miami were witness to the same in a magnificent ceremony.
A return to Europe is unlikely and Inter Miami are ranked relatively low in European football. Therefore, it is unlikely that the Argentine will lift another Ballon d’Or. However, the DRV PNK Stadium was witness to his latest in an awe-inspiring welcome for the Argentine after his honor. In a video posted by Inter Miami, a jubilated Leo Messi is seen greeting the crowd under the floodlights.
The player walked out of the tunnel to the cheers as a golden carpet led him to the middle of the pitch. Consequently, he was greeted by club officials and was congratulated for his win.
He soaked in the roar of the home fans as they held up flashlights to create a beautiful scene for Messi’s 8th Ballon d’Or. He presented his trophy to the crowd before speaking to the fans as well.
Lionel Messi speaks to Miami fans after his historic win
An elated Lionel Messi spoke to the home fans who had gathered in the stadium to celebrate his historic Ballon d’Or win. After a ‘disappointing’ end to his first season at Miami, the Argentine is looking forward to his first full season with the club owned by David Beckham. Messi took the time to thank the fans for this “beautiful ceremony” and said that sharing this win felt very special for the player.
He expressed his love for the club, stating:
I've been here for a short period, but it feels like a long time.
The player also said that he had no doubts that he would enjoy his first season at the club. Messi was in blazing form for the club, suffering zero losses before his injury in August. He scored 11 goals and set up another 5 in 14 matches for the club.
He reiterated that the next season will be even more enjoyable. He said:
Let's keep enjoying and win more titles.
Lionel Messi also stressed that there are important tournaments next season to face together. As he concluded, he asked for the support of the fans for the upcoming season. Miami clinched their first-ever trophy with the Argentine, lifting the Leagues Cup.
